Green Riverkeeper Community Picnic

September 24, 2017 @ 1:00 pm - 4:00 pm

Join MountainTrue and Conserving Carolina for a community picnic at the shelter of the Bradley Nature Preserve at Alexander’s Ford (part of the Overmountain National Historic Victory Trail) on Sunday, September 24 beginning at 1:00 p.m.
Meet MountainTrue’s Southern Regional Director and Green Riverkeeper, Gray Jernigan, and learn about his work to make sure the Green River stays a healthy place to swim, paddle and play. We’ll also be celebrating the recent merger between Carolina Mountain Land Conservancy and the Tryon-based Pacolet Area Conservancy into the newly-named Conserving Carolina. Conserving Carolina played a major role in preserving the Bradley Nature Preserve at Alexander’s Ford.
There will be food and beverages, lawn games, and a three-mile, round-trip hike down the trail to the Green River.
